Chipped Beef (serves 6)
1/4 cup butter
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
3 cups milk
2 (8 ounce) jars dried beef
black pepper
a few drops of gravy master
Melt the butter in a sausepan over low heat. Mix in the flower to make a roux, then add the milk once the flour has mixed with the butter. Increase the heat to medium and stir till it gets thick. Stir in the beef, let it get covered in the gravy, then add lots of black pepper and a bit of gravy master till the gravy turns a nice healthy tan color.
Serve it over toast with a side of eggs and you have a good hangover food. Plus the GI's back in WW2 used to love this shit.
